Output 99a1659ade0249392e70aa3cc3f50c1704f7b54fff7f2d944ba7de9ca9b5620d:3

value
19750926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66906af8dd03c04c71ad25a207c9d0bd16dec8bd OP_EQUAL
address
MHFUAKqw1EpcCKkxMM4HVYEH9hM2UR6Wmi
transaction
99a1659ade0249392e70aa3cc3f50c1704f7b54fff7f2d944ba7de9ca9b5620d
spent
true